Kiểu chữ Đông Á đóng vai trò quan trọng trong việc hiển thị nội dung văn bản, đặc biệt là khi phục vụ các ngôn ngữ như tiếng Nhật, tiếng Trung Quốc và tiếng Hàn Quốc. Để đáp ứng yêu cầu đặc biệt về kiểu chữ này, CSS cung cấp một thuộc tính ít được biết đến nhưng rất mạnh mẽ: font-variant-east-asian
. Thuộc tính này giúp điều chỉnh chi tiết hơn về cách hiển thị văn bản Đông Á, mang lại sự phong phú và tinh tế cho trang web.
Dưới đây, chúng ta sẽ cùng tìm hiểu kỹ hơn về các giá trị và cách sử dụng font-variant-east-asian
để điều chỉnh kiểu chữ Đông Á.
Giá trị của font-variant-east-asian
Thuộc tính font-variant-east-asian
có nhiều giá trị khác nhau để kiểm soát cách hiển thị các ký tự Đông Á. Các giá trị này bao gồm:
-
normal: Đây là giá trị mặc định, giữ kiểu chữ bình thường mà không có bất kỳ sự thay đổi nào.
-
ruby: Khi sử dụng, văn bản sẽ được tối ưu hóa để hiển thị chữ chú thích (ruby text), một loại chữ nhỏ đi kèm với ký tự chính thường thấy trong văn bản tiếng Nhật.
-
jis78: Áp dụng quy chuẩn ký tự JIS X 0208-1978. Thường được sử dụng trong các văn bản lịch sử hoặc tài liệu cũ.
-
jis83: Sử dụng bộ ký tự JIS X 0208-1983, là phiên bản cập nhật của quy chuẩn ký tự năm 1978.
-
jis90: Sử dụng bộ ký tự JIS X 0208-1990, điều chỉnh nhỏ từ phiên bản năm 1983.
-
jis04: Dựa trên bộ ký tự JIS X 0213:2004, cung cấp thật nhiều sự điều chỉnh và bổ sung thêm ký tự mới.
-
simplified: Sử dụng ký tự giản thể, thường áp dụng cho tiếng Trung Quốc giản thể.
-
traditional: Sử dụng ký tự phồn thể, phổ biến trong tiếng Trung Quốc truyền thống và tiếng Nhật.
-
proportional-width: Chuyển đổi ký tự toàn chiều rộng sang chiều rộng tỷ lệ.
-
full-width: Ký tự sẽ sử dụng toàn bộ chiều rộng, phù hợp khi muốn đồng bộ hóa nội dung văn bản.
-
half-width: Ký tự chỉ chiếm nửa chiều rộng, giúp tiết kiệm không gian.
Cách sử dụng font-variant-east-asian
Để sử dụng thuộc tính font-variant-east-asian
, bạn chỉ cần thêm thuộc tính này vào mục style của CSS. Dưới đây là một ví dụ minh họa:
p {
font-variant-east-asian: jis04;
}
Với đoạn mã trên, tất cả các ký tự trong thẻ <p>
sẽ được hiển thị theo quy chuẩn ký tự JIS X 0213:2004.
Bạn cũng có thể kết hợp nhiều giá trị khác nhau để đạt được kiểu hiển thị mong muốn:
p {
font-variant-east-asian: traditional proportional-width;
}
Khi nào nên sử dụng?
Việc sử dụng font-variant-east-asian
thường phù hợp trong các tình huống sau:
- Văn bản tiếng Nhật: Cần thể hiện đúng các ký tự chú thích và kiểu chữ đặc biệt.
- Văn bản tiếng Trung: Điều chỉnh giữa ký tự giản thể và phồn thể để phù hợp vùng địa lý và ngữ cảnh sử dụng.
- Văn bản tiếng Hàn: Sử dụng để tối ưu hoá kiểu chữ trong các tình huống đặc thù.
Kết luận
CSS thuộc tính font-variant-east-asian
là một công cụ hữu hiệu để điều chỉnh kiểu chữ Đông Á nhằm đạt được hiển thị văn bản tối ưu. Với nhiều giá trị phong phú, điều này mang lại sự linh hoạt và phong cách riêng cho trang web của bạn, đặc biệt khi làm việc với các ngôn ngữ Đông Á. Bằng cách hiểu và sử dụng đúng cách thuộc tính này, bạn sẽ giúp trang web của mình không chỉ đẹp hơn về mặt thẩm mỹ mà còn tăng cường trải nghiệm người dùng một cách toàn diện.
Comments